The Science of Protein Timing: An Updated View

For years, fitness enthusiasts rigidly followed the concept of an 'anabolic window,' a narrow 30-to-60-minute period immediately following a workout during which protein was believed to be most effective for muscle repair. More modern research, however, refutes the contention of such a restrictive timeframe, revealing that the window for optimal muscle response is much wider, potentially extending for several hours. This shift in understanding means that for most people, the total daily protein intake is more significant than obsessing over the precise minute they consume it. The decision to consume protein before or after a meal should be guided by your specific goals rather than a strict, outdated rule.

Benefits of Pre-Meal Protein

Consuming protein before a meal can have specific advantages, particularly for those focused on weight management and blood sugar control. Research has shown that a protein drink consumed prior to a meal can significantly increase feelings of fullness and reduce overall calorie intake at the subsequent meal. This satiating effect is attributed to protein's impact on key appetite-regulating hormones like ghrelin. This can be a powerful strategy for individuals on a calorie-restricted diet. Furthermore, pre-meal protein consumption has been shown to help stabilize blood sugar levels, which is particularly beneficial for those with diabetes or looking to manage energy levels. This is because it helps slow gastric emptying, moderating the absorption of glucose from the subsequent meal.

Advantages of Post-Meal Protein

While a pre-meal shake can help with weight control, post-meal protein is often the focus for those aiming to support muscle repair and growth, especially after exercise. This is because your muscles are primed to absorb nutrients following a strenuous workout. Protein provides the necessary amino acids to repair and rebuild muscle fibers that have undergone stress during exercise. Combining protein with carbohydrates in your post-workout meal can further enhance recovery by replenishing muscle glycogen stores and stimulating insulin secretion, which aids protein synthesis. Consuming protein shortly after a meal can also be an effective way to boost overall daily protein intake, helping to meet higher requirements for active individuals.

Different Protein Types and Absorption Rates

Not all protein is created equal, and their digestion rates can influence your timing strategy. Understanding the different types can help you choose the right supplement for your goals.

  • Whey Protein: A fast-digesting protein derived from milk. It is rich in BCAAs, especially leucine, and is ideal for post-workout recovery or when you need a quick protein boost. The fast absorption rapidly increases amino acid availability in the bloodstream, supporting muscle protein synthesis.
  • Casein Protein: Also from milk, but it digests much more slowly than whey. Casein forms a gel-like curd in the stomach, providing a sustained, slow release of amino acids into the bloodstream for several hours. This makes it an excellent choice for a pre-bedtime snack to support overnight muscle recovery and prevent muscle breakdown during fasting periods.
  • Plant-Based Proteins: Options like pea, soy, or rice protein have varying digestion rates. While some are absorbed more slowly than whey, combining different plant proteins can create a complete amino acid profile. Soy protein, for instance, is absorbed at a moderate rate, while a blend of pea and rice can mimic the complete profile of whey.

How to Choose the Right Strategy for Your Goals

Ultimately, the best approach depends on your individual health and fitness goals. For many people, achieving the recommended daily protein intake is far more important than the exact timing. A good strategy is to distribute protein evenly across your meals throughout the day. For those with specific goals, however, targeted timing can provide an extra edge.

  • For Weight Loss: If your main goal is weight loss, consuming a protein shake or high-protein snack 20-30 minutes before a meal can help reduce your overall calorie intake by increasing satiety. This can help you feel full on fewer calories. The popular "30-30-30" method even advocates for a protein-rich breakfast to control appetite throughout the day.
  • For Muscle Gain: While total daily protein is paramount, consuming a protein source within an hour or two after a workout is still a solid strategy for kickstarting muscle repair. Combining it with carbohydrates can help maximize this effect. If you train in a fasted state, post-workout protein may be even more beneficial. Consuming a slow-digesting protein like casein before bed can also support muscle growth overnight.
  • For General Health and Maintenance: Focusing on consistent protein intake is the most effective strategy. Ensure you get a high-quality source with each meal to support everything from muscle maintenance to immune function. Protein is also critical for combating age-related muscle loss, so spreading intake evenly throughout the day is highly recommended for older adults.

Conclusion: Consistency Over Timing

While the debate of before versus after a meal offers some interesting nuance for specific goals like weight loss or blood sugar control, the most important takeaway is consistency. Modern sports nutrition science confirms that total daily protein intake and distributing that intake relatively evenly throughout the day are far more critical factors for achieving muscle growth, recovery, and weight management goals. Don't stress over a missed "anabolic window"; instead, focus on making protein a regular, reliable part of every meal. Listen to your body and choose the timing that best supports your personal routine and objectives, and remember that whole foods should always be your primary source of nutrition. For those with advanced fitness goals, a strategy incorporating both pre- and post-workout protein, along with consistent daily intake, may offer a slight advantage, but for most people, simplicity and consistency will yield the greatest results.
